    Convention Edition Cover by Ilias Kyriazis. Written by Arvind Ethan David. Art by Ilias Kyriazis. Dirk Gently, created by Douglas Adams and shortly to be the star of his own television series from BBC America, returns to comics in The Salmon of Doubt, brought to you by executive producers of the show Arvind Ethan David and Max Landis. Plagued by nightmares about a childhood he never had, Dirk returns to Cambridge University to seek the advice of his former tutor, the time-traveling Professor Reg Chronotis. There he discovers that a holistic detective can have more than one past, and his adventures have only just begun... Featuring fan-favorite characters from the original books as well as the cast from the TV series, including Elijah Wood. 28 pages, full color. Mature Readers Cover price $3.99.

    (A-1 # 63). Cover pencils by Dick Ayers. "The Girl and the Gorilla," art by pencils by Ogden Whitney; Agent Fallon follows killer Mike Makle into the swamps to capture him; Reprinted from issue 4. "The Meeting at the Pyramids," art by Ogden Whitney; Undercover Girl must escort Sir Sexton to a meeting with Arabs; Reprinted from issue 10. "The Mad Hermit of Hag's Hollow," art by Paul Parker; Inspector Kirk battles a madman who has been killing anybody who enters the swamp; Reprinted from Trail Colt #2. "The Black Flower of Fear," art by L. B. Cole; Red Fox bets caught between the Latour family and Jim Traner who has been stealing their furs; Reprinted from issue #7. "The Rodeo Robbers," art by Frank Frazetta (as Fritz); Tim Colt joins a rodeo to track down a band of thieves; Reprinted from Trail Colt #2. 36 pgs., full color. Cover price $0.10.
